Bulldogs To Close Non-Conference Schedule Against Samford On Sunday
December 27, 2025 | Women's Basketball
STARKVILLE – The Mississippi State Bulldogs (12-1) will play their final game of 2025 on Sunday, as they are set to take on the visiting Samford Bulldogs inside Humphrey Coliseum. Tipoff for the contest is set for 2 p.m. on SECN+.

GAME INFORMATION
Samford Bulldogs (6-9, 0-0 SoCon) vs Mississippi State Bulldogs (12-1, 0-0 SEC)
Date: Sunday, December 28, 2:00 p.m. CT
Location: Starkville, Miss. (Humphrey Coliseum)
Watch: SECN+
Listen: MSU Radio Network – Starkville 96.1
Â
NOTES:
- Mississippi State enters their contest looking to extend their longest winning streak of the season to nine games after defeating La Salle 85-37.
- Five Bulldogs finished the game in double figures, marking the fifth time this season State has done such.
- State also had five Bulldogs score in double figures against Alabama State on December 17, making that back-to-back games with five in double figures. This marks the first time five Bulldogs have done such in consecutive games since 2019.
- Jaylah Lampley led the Bulldogs in scoring for the first time this season against La Salle as she scored a season-high 18 points off the bench. Lampley shot 8-12 from the floor and also collected six rebounds.
- Destiney McPhaul earned her first double double, as she stuffed the stat sheet with 16 points, 10 assists, six steals and six rebounds. She is the third Bulldog in the last 10 years to collect a point/assist double double.
- Favour Nwaedozi earned her sixth double double of the season with 13 points and 15 rebounds.
- Chandler Prater extended her double double streak to four games, as she collected 10 points and 10 rebounds.
- Under head coach Sam Purcell, State is 49-6 in regular season non-conference play.
- Inside Humphrey Coliseum, the Bulldogs are 30-1 in regular season non-conference play.
SCOUTING THE OPPONENT – SAMFORD
- Samford enters the contest with a 6-9 record. Their last contest was a 49-65 loss to the UAB Blazers in Birmingham.
- Kaylee Yarbrough (12.9 ppg) and Briana Rivera (11.7) lead the Bulldogs as the only two players averaging in double figures.
- Samford is 2-7 in road games this season.
SERIES HISTORY:
- Mississippi State owns the series over Samford, as they have won both previous contests. Both victories came inside The Hump.
- The two teams last faced off on November 13, 2015, where State walked away with a 68-47 victory.
